A Polar Equal-Area Map of the World
Abstract
In the Design Climatology Branch, Air Force Cambridge Research Laboratories, there frequently arises a need for a global presentation of statistics on the climate. As in most statistical presentations the favored type of map is equal-area. But previous maps have been neglectful of the north and south polar areas. It is desirable to have a projection centered on the North Pole, with habitable land masses realistically grouped around the central point. The construction of the polar equal-area map is relatively simple for the Northern Hemisphere. In the associated representation of the Southern Hemisphere, however, several difficulties had to be overcome.
